If President-Elect Donald Trump indeed builds a wall -- or a fence in some parts -- across the U.S.-Mexican border, his prospective pick to run the Department of Homeland Security would be heavily involved. Trump has tapped retired Marine Gen. John Kelly as DHS secretary, according to published reports.
